Angel Pecan Pie:
3 egg whites
1 cup sugar
2 tblspns sugar
2 tsp vanilla
1 cup crisp round cracker crumbs
1+1/2 cups pecans (chopped)
1 cup heavy cream
1/4 tsp almond flavouring
Beat egg whites until foamy. Add 1 cup sugar a little at a time, beating
after each addition. Add 1 teaspoon vanilla. Continue beating until
mixture holds soft peaks. Mix cracker crumbs and 1 cup pecans. Fold into
meringue mixture a little at a time. Spoon mixture into an 8" pieplate to
form a shell. Pull up mixture into peaks around edge of plate with back of
spoon. Spread evenly. Bake in a moderate oven, 350 F, for 30 minutes. Cool
thoroughly on a wire cake rack. Mix cream, 2 tablespoons sugar, 1
teaspoon vanilla and almond flavouring. Whip until thick and shiny. Spoon
into cold pie shell. Sprinkle remaining 1/2 cup chopped pecans round edge
of cream. Using a sharp knife, cut like a pie.
